David Walls may refer to:

*David Walls (1986- ), English professional footballer
*David Walls (academic) (1941- ), professor emeritus of sociology at Sonoma State University, USA
*Ginger (singer) (1964- ), stage name of British musician and singer (born David Walls) with the band The Wildhearts
*Dave Walls (1977- ), American TV/Radio Personality, former announcer of "The Price is Right Live!"
